static void
test_dbus_basic (TestDbusFixture *self, gconstpointer data)
{
  g_autoptr (WpDbusDeviceReservation) r1 = NULL;
  g_autoptr (WpDbusDeviceReservation) r2 = NULL;

  /* Create 2 reservations */
  r1 = create_representation (self, 0, "Server", 10, "hw:0,0");
  r2 = create_representation (self, 0, "PipeWire", 15, "hw:0,0");

  /* Acquire the device on r1 */
  self->acquired = FALSE;
  g_assert_true (wp_dbus_device_reservation_acquire (r1, NULL,
      on_acquired_done, self));
  g_main_loop_run (self->loop);
  g_assert_true (self->acquired);

  /* Request the priority property on r1 and make sure it is 10 */
  self->property = NULL;
  g_assert_true (wp_dbus_device_reservation_request_property (r1,
      "Priority", NULL, on_request_property_done, self));
  g_main_loop_run (self->loop);
  g_assert_nonnull (self->property);
  g_assert_cmpint (GPOINTER_TO_INT (self->property), ==, 10);

  /* Request the application name property on r1 and make sure it is Server */
  self->property = NULL;
  g_assert_true (wp_dbus_device_reservation_request_property (r1,
      "ApplicationName", NULL, on_request_property_done, self));
  g_main_loop_run (self->loop);
  g_assert_nonnull (self->property);
  g_assert_cmpstr (self->property, ==, "Server");

  /* Request the app device name property on r1 and make sure it is hw:0,0 */
  self->property = NULL;
  g_assert_true (wp_dbus_device_reservation_request_property (r1,
     "ApplicationDeviceName", NULL,  on_request_property_done, self));
  g_main_loop_run (self->loop);
  g_assert_nonnull (self->property);
  g_assert_cmpstr (self->property, ==, "hw:0,0");

  /* Request the priority property on r2 and make sure it is also 10 because r1
   * owns the device */
  self->property = NULL;
  g_assert_true (wp_dbus_device_reservation_request_property (r2,
      "Priority", NULL, on_request_property_done, self));
  g_main_loop_run (self->loop);
  g_assert_nonnull (self->property);
  g_assert_cmpint (GPOINTER_TO_INT (self->property), ==, 10);

  /* Request release on r2 (higher priority) */
  self->released = FALSE;
  g_assert_true (wp_dbus_device_reservation_request_release (r2, NULL,
      on_request_release_done, self));
  g_main_loop_run (self->loop);
  g_assert_true (self->released);

  /* Acquire the device on r2 */
  self->acquired = FALSE;
  g_assert_true (wp_dbus_device_reservation_acquire (r2, NULL,
      on_acquired_done, self));
  g_main_loop_run (self->loop);
  g_assert_true (self->acquired);

  /* Request the priority property on r2 and make sure it is 15 */
  self->property = NULL;
  g_assert_true (wp_dbus_device_reservation_request_property (r2,
      "Priority", NULL, on_request_property_done, self));
  g_main_loop_run (self->loop);
  g_assert_nonnull (self->property);
  g_assert_cmpint (GPOINTER_TO_INT (self->property), ==, 15);

  /* Request the application name property on r1 and make sure it is Server */
  self->property = NULL;
  g_assert_true (wp_dbus_device_reservation_request_property (r2,
      "ApplicationName", NULL, on_request_property_done, self));
  g_main_loop_run (self->loop);
  g_assert_nonnull (self->property);
  g_assert_cmpstr (self->property, ==, "PipeWire");

  /* Request the app device name property on r2 and make sure it is hw:0,0 */
  self->property = NULL;
  g_assert_true (wp_dbus_device_reservation_request_property (r2,
     "ApplicationDeviceName", NULL,  on_request_property_done, self));
  g_main_loop_run (self->loop);
  g_assert_nonnull (self->property);
  g_assert_cmpstr (self->property, ==, "hw:0,0");

  /* Request the priority property on r1 and make sure it is also 15 because r2
   * owns the device now */
  self->property = NULL;
  g_assert_true (wp_dbus_device_reservation_request_property (r1,
      "Priority", NULL, on_request_property_done, self));
  g_main_loop_run (self->loop);
  g_assert_nonnull (self->property);
  g_assert_cmpint (GPOINTER_TO_INT (self->property), ==, 15);
}
